If you are not able to obtain the full credit card information (such as credit card number, expiration date) in order to import the data into Zuora, you can instead export the previous transaction IDs from PayPal to create a CC Reference Transaction payment method in Zuora. If you have existing customers with credit card information stored in PayPal, you can migrate their payment method information over to Zuora so that Zuora can process future recurring payments for such customer(s). Migrating PayPal CC Reference Transactions to Zuora Merchants using Zuora to store all credit card data do not necessarily need tokenization since Zuora manages all the PCI Compliance required of merchants handling sensitive credit card information within our application. The use of reference transactions or tokenization reduces the PCI scope for merchants who are concerned about storing credit card data. ![]() PayPal has two types of reference transactions: credit card reference transactions and billing agreement IDs (BAIDs). Some payment gateways refer to the use of a prior authorized transaction to process another transaction as payment tokenization, but PayPal refers to this as a reference transaction. The transaction ID is a token that replaces sensitive payment method information (for example, a credit card or a bank account number) so the transaction ID/token is stored in Zuora as the payment method in place of sensitive card data or bank account information.
